Along with a welcome hamper for two-legged guests, we provide a one for dogs. In it you’ll find towels, doggy biscuit treats and compostable poo bags. There is also a water bowl outside to give them a drink when they arrive.

Close the gate over the cattle grid and the courtyard garden is enclosed and secure. Your dogs can then have a run without your supervison.

We appreciate that dogs love getting wet and muddy. The Seven river on the walk down to Sinnington is a dog magnet for those who like a swim or wade. You’ll find a cleaning station at the front door to help you clean up your dog when you get back.

Whilst we don’t have dogs of our own (yet…Jackie is working on Ian…) we have picked the brains of many village dog owners for their recomended walks. Details are in our welcome guide. Just keep your dog on a lead in the village as Appleton le Moors has free range sheep.
